MOD Mission Critical HOU1, also known as the Switch Houston Data Center, is strategically located at 660 Greens Parkway in Houston, Texas, USA. This expansive facility spans 350,000 square feet and is equipped with a robust power capacity of 60 MW, ensuring critical operations can run without interruption. While the specific gross colocation space is not publicly available, its significant power infrastructure highlights its capability to support substantial data processing and storage needs. Furthermore, the data center benefits from its location within an active technological hub, with 24 other data center facilities identified within a 50-mile radius. No specific certifications are currently listed for this location.
